Track every consigned item by vendor, category, price, and status in real time.
Map booth layouts visually, assign spaces to dealers, see vacancies, and reorganize the floor quickly.
Track who rents each space, rates, move-in dates, and lease status from one location.
Ring up customers, split sales across vendors automatically, and print clean receipts.
Handle layaway plans and returns with proper vendor credit assignment.
Calculate what each vendor is owed based on sales, rent, and configurable fee structures.
Generate monthly dealer statements with sales, fees, and net payout ready to print or email.
Run detailed reports by vendor, item, date range, and category for cleaner bookkeeping.
Get notifications when inventory sits unsold past configured thresholds so action happens sooner.
Support dozens to hundreds of consignment vendors with individual profiles and full sales history.
Keep buyer records with contact details, ship-to addresses, purchase history, and preferences — so regulars get recognized and repeat business is easy to track.
Run a points program at the register — configure earn rules, set up reward tiers, and let buyers redeem at checkout without slowing down the line.
Apply category-level discounts, run storewide markdowns in bulk, and add coupon lines at the register — without editing every item one by one.
Export sales, settlements, and tax data directly to QuickBooks with field-level mapping — so the books stay current without manual re-entry.
The register keeps selling even when the internet drops — transactions queue locally and sync automatically the moment the connection is restored.
Set staff access levels so cashiers, managers, and admins each see only what they need — with supervisor override tools built into the register workflow.
Every change is recorded — who made it, when, and what changed. Full accountability for inventory edits, voids, price changes, and settlement adjustments without the paperwork.

$10.00 / month + $0.01 / update
Billed monthly through Sawbuck Commander. Base covers the mall subscription; sync charges are metered in arrears from the prior calendar month and shown as a separate line on your statement.
| Base subscription — one mall, unlimited staff logins, POS, reporting, floor designer, loyalty, and dealer settlement tools. | $10.00 / month |
|
Sync charges (metered)
Each successful create, update, or delete that saves business data to Sawbuck servers counts as one update at $0.01. Examples: posting a POS invoice, saving an inventory item, recording a dealer payout, closing a settlement period, enrolling a loyalty member, or a dealer API write from DustyMillerMerchant. Failed requests are not charged. |
$0.01 / update |
POST/PATCH/DELETE that succeedsUse these scenarios to estimate total cost of ownership. Your actual sync count appears on each billing statement; busy seasons may run higher, quiet months lower.
| Mall profile | Typical monthly updates | Sync | Base | Est. total |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| Small shop — one register, light inventory churn | ~500 updates | $5.00 | $10.00 | $15.00 |
| Mid-size antique mall — steady POS + dealer maintenance | ~2,500 updates | $25.00 | $10.00 | $35.00 |
| High-traffic mall — multiple registers, active dealer API | ~8,000 updates | $80.00 | $10.00 | $90.00 |
| Seasonal peak month — holiday sales surge (illustrative) | ~15,000 updates | $150.00 | $10.00 | $160.00 |
Formula: monthly total ≈ $10.00 + (update count × $0.01). Card processing fees for subscription billing, if any, are passed through at cost and listed separately. Compare to category leaders that often publish $100–$350+/month before add-ons — Keystone stays in sawbuck territory even at busy malls.
